PDF NFPA 1 Fire Code Fire hydrants shall be provided for detached one- and two-family dwellings in accordance with both of the following: (1) The maximum distance to a fire hydrant from the closest point on the building shall not exceed 600 ft (122183 m). (2) The maximum distance between fire hydrants shall not exceed 800 ft (244 m). 7.

Fire hydrant spacing diagram. PDF 24. Fire Hydrants. - WSSC Water d. Fire Hydrant Spacing. 1) Single family residential areas. Provide five hundred (500) feet maximum spacing between fire hydrants, as measured along an improved roadway, and a maximum fire hydrant coverage of four hundred (400) feet from the nearest fire hydrant to any dwelling as measured along an improved roadway (as a fire engine would drive). FIRE HYDRANTS LOCATION AND FIRE FLOW - McKinney, Texas fire hydrants shall be spaced every 500 feet on each side of the street and be arranged on an alternating basis. 8. Where water mains are provided along streets where fire hydrants are not needed for protection of structures or similar fire problems, fire hydrants shall be provided at a spacing not to exceed 1,000 feet. Chapter 8.18 FIRE HYDRANTS (9) Hydrant spacing of three hundred feet shall be required in commercial areas. (10) Hydrant spacing of three hundred feet shall be required in areas of multiple-family structures of three or more units and for single-family and duplex units built continuous with less than ten feet of clearance between units. 2015 IFC Fire Hydrant Spacing Appendix C - Denton County fire hydrants shall be provided at spacing not to exceed 1,000 feet to provide for transportation hazards. d. Fire Hydrant Systems: Where a portion of the facility or building hereafter constructed or moved into or within the jurisdiction is more than 400 feet (122m) from a fire hydrant on a fire apparatus access road, as measured by an approved route around the exterior of the facility or building, on-site fire hydrants and mains shall be provided where required by the fire code official.

Clause 4.4 Private Fire Hydrant | SCDF a. General. Every part of a fire engine accessway and/or fire engine access road shall be within an unobstructed distance of 50m from a fire hydrant. Where a public fire hydrant conforming to this requirement is not available, private fire hydrant (s) shall be provided (see Diagram 4.4.1a.) . Clause 4.4.1a.
